We make our way through the rest of the cave and mountain and find the man who was shadowing us - Vargas! Vargas was the son of the master martial artist and trainer, Duncan, who had also been training Edgar's brother Sabin at the same time. I say all that in the past tense because Vargas has killed his own father, thinking his father had chosen Sabin as his favorite.
Well we destroy that guy and make it to the Returners hideout and meet Banon, the leader of the rebel group. Everyone decides that Terra, thanks to her ability to use magic, is the key to stopping the Empire. Before we have too much time to make plans, we find out the Empire knows of the hideout is on their way to clean us. Time to make a getaway using the nearby river.

Sonic Jam for the Sega Saturn was a compilation of all the Genesis Sonic games that also includes a 3D world for Sonic to play in.
Instead of straight porting the games, Sega actually re-programmed the games to run on Sega Saturn. They also included a couple new modes and difficulty levels. This is a full playthrough of the first Sonic game in "Normal" mode.
In this version they even give Sonic the spindash in Sonic 1. Nice.
